    • Courtesy ABCSarah Hyland's character Haley Dunphy on Modern Family holds a special place in our hearts for her clever wit and sassy attitude, but despite Haley's penchant for risky fashion choices, Hyland's favorite on-set look is more low-key. "I actually like it best when Haley wears her sweaters," the star told us at the launch for the Heart Calgon fragrance range. "I'm such a sweater girl because they're so comfortable." She loves the easygoing styles on the show just as much off-screen, including a jacket both she and her TV mom Julie Bowen own. "My boyfriend gave me a coat from Urban Outfitters for Christmas, and then Julie came to set wearing it about a month later," Hyland said. "We wore it on the same day by accident, and when she walked in, I was like 'We have the same coat!'" Good style must run in the family.       Jason Merritt/GettyJason Merritt/GettyThe Big Bang Theory star Kaley Cuoco has more than a stylist in Tara Swennen, she has a pal who has her best interests at heart. Case in point-Swennen's best advice ever, according to Cuoco: "I don't like wearing bras, so she's always telling me, 'You are wearing a bra. We're putting this on you,'" Cuoco told InStyle.com. "I'm very precautionary with the wardrobe malfunctions," Swennen confirmed. "She knows!" Cuoco continued. "She'll say, 'This is going to be see-through. It doesn't feel see-through right now, but it will be.' I like to be as comfortable as I can, but sometimes she's like, 'Look, this isn't going to be comfortable, but just do it.' So, always wear a bra." Wise!

      Courtesy Photo (4); WIreImage; Time Inc Photo StudioParamore's music is all about staying true to who you are-and now the band's frontwoman Hayley Williams is taking that same concept to makeup with a new collaboration with MAC Cosmetics, available exclusively online starting today. "We made a collection that represents who I am as a girl and as a woman," the singer told InStyle.com over the phone as she geared up to release her new album, Paramore (out now) and go on tour (see dates and cities here). "When we started working on it, I was surprised and excited by the fact that we weren't just doing pretty makeup that would sell. We did it to represent who I am, and it's just exactly me." Her lineup includes four products with a ginger tint: Sounds Like Noise, a matte lipstick ($15), Riot Gear, a nail lacquer ($16); Daydreaming, an eye shadow ($15); and Lightscapade, a skin finisher ($29).       AP ImagesLilly Pulitzer, the woman who created printed dresses that radiated the sunshine every day of the year, passed away yesterday at the age of 81. After moving to Palm Beach, Florida in the late 1950s, she was inspired to create the line after she opened a juice stand and needed clothes to cover juice stains-enter her iconic orange slice-covered shifts, paisley prints, and vacation clothes. Since then, she's launched baby clothes, stationery, shoes, and sorority wear, and expanded her company into the empire it is today. "Lilly was a true original who has brought together generations through her bright and happy mark on the world," the company wrote on her Facebook page. And InStyle couldn't agree more-we've featured Pulitzer's name 60 times in our magazine, first in May 1996 with her mini daisy jeans and, most recently, last November in our Best of Web feature, where her products were featured in our spotlight on giftsthatgive.com ($1 out of every $5 spent goes to your favorite charity).

After teasing the world yesterday by releasing a 6-second video clip to preview a new project, the singer shared her first commercial for Pepsi this morning. Titled "Mirrors," the one-minute clip shows Bey (in AllSaints' Kyoto tee, which you can snag here for $68) surrounded by a circle of mirrors, at first struggling to pin down her new choreography. After taking a sip of an ice cold Pepsi, she's given new life by looking in the mirror and seeing her reflection transformed into her "Bootylicious"-era self. Suddenly surrounded by images of her former selves, Bey gets inspired and starts busting out dance moves spanning her entire career (good to see you again, "Single Ladies" hand wave). "Embrace your past, but live for now," the singer asserts before strutting across the stage. Amen, Bey!

      FameFlynet Pictures; startraksphotoReese Witherspoon has gone brunette! The star, who made serious waves at the Oscars with her perfectly-styled ringlets, debuted her new hue in Nashville over the weekend with her family. Witherspoon has worked her Legally Blonde highlights for years-the last time she crossed over to the dark side was in 2005 to play the role of June Carter-Cash, wife of country icon Johnny Cash. "My hair was dyed dark brown for Walk the Line," she told InStyle previously. "It was a very sophisticated style for me." We think it looks just as chic the second time around!

      Midriff tops make a bold fashion statement, but it's a statement that everyone, including Diane Kruger (in Carven and Vanessa Bruno), Miley Cyrus (in Marc Jacobs), and Selena Gomez (in Dolce & Gabbana), is loving-and Chloe Sevigny hopes it stays that way. The American Horror Story actress, who wore her own cutout creation (vintage Chloe by Karl Lagerfeld) to Barneys Celebrates 60 Years of Chloe at the department store in New York, loves the look because she believes it gives people a chance to breakout from "playing it safe" with their style. "I think that you shouldn't be afraid of being an individual," Sevigny told InStyle.com. "People are so afraid of criticism, especially from all of the tabloid magazines and stuff, but I think that the InStyles of the world always seem to celebrate individuality more, so I just keep that in mind."
